Obituary - Ellen "Winnie" (Rupert) Young

Ellen "Winnie" (Rupert) Young, 90, of Oakmont, died Wednesday, Oct. 16, 2013, at the age of 90, in Westminster Place, Oakmont, 44 hours after her husband, Harry.

Winnie was born Nov. 19, 1922, in Oakmont, to the late Charles and Rose Rittwage Rupert.  She was the beloved mother of Charles "Tad" and his wife, Janet, of Hot Springs, Mont., William and his wife, Ellen, and the late Harry E. Young Jr.; grandmother of Jason Young, Andrew (Corinne) and Charles Young; great-grandmother of eight; sister of Ruth Rupert, of Oakmont, and the late Charles, Arthur and Wallace Rupert, Susan Kelly, Myrtle Braun, Elise Hamilton and Rose Carlson.

Winnie was a past matron of Star of Bethlehem and an avid knitter, making more than 80 Afghans and many, many dishcloths for family and friends. She worked as a telephone operator at the Oakmont office and later as a private branch exchange (PBX) operator for Peoples Natural Gas Company for 15 years.
